Knights run to top finishes The Shasta College Cross Country team competed Friday at the Inaugural Jim Middleton Cross Country Invitational in Cottonwood. The women’s team finished first in a 3-mile race for Shasta with 30 points, followed by Butte College with 35 points and Feather River College with 59. COLLEGE MEN'S CROSS COUNTRY Jim Middleton Cross Country Invitational The Butte men won behind a Roadrunner-laden top 10, led by Tom Dowdin in second place, Philip Graber in third and Caleb Rosales in fourth at West Valley High in Cottonwood. Joseph Carter was fifth, with Tony Perez (seventh), Fredy Carrillo (ninth) and Wyatt Roberts (10th) rounding out the Roadrunners' victory. COLLEGE WOMEN'S CROSS COUNTRY Jim Middleton Cross Country Invitational Mary Finn's second-place finish helped her Butte team share the same fate as the Roadrunners were topped by Shasta at West Valley High in Cottonwood. Sabrina Johnston finished eighth, Rae Haley was 10th and Heather Earl came in 12th place in the four-team meet.
